Job Summary:

The Associate Marketing Manager is responsible for supporting the Sr. Manager, Marketing on brand and product marketing strategy/activity across assigned licensed titles within the Disney Games and Interactive Experiences global portfolio by partnering with licensees to deliver world-class campaigns.

The Associate Marketing Manager will support the Sr. Manager, Marketing on assigned titles within the Games and Interactive Experiences business to help each licensee successfully create/execute go-to-market plans that build brand awareness, engage consumers, and drive conversions through thoughtful brand storytelling, data-driven insights, and creative innovation – all grounded in a consumer-centric integrated marketing approach.

The Associate Marketing Manager plays an important role within the global Disney Games and Interactive Experiences business in contributing to both the strategic and executional elements of marketing plans and is a dynamic results-oriented marketer with strong communication, interpersonal, and analytical abilities.

Responsibilities:

• Support the Sr. Manager, Marketing in reviewing marketing materials, providing guidance/feedback, sharing and delivering key insights/information, and routing/managing approvals for go-to-market plans, creative assets, and marketing activations with licensees
• Own and lead on select titles and special projects that extend reach and increase awareness
• Be a strong brand steward for TWDC brands, especially in providing insights/support to licensees and managing executions to ensure flawless marketing and creative implementations
• Deliver on innovative and performance driven Disney Marketing campaigns that align to key TWDC franchise priorities/initiatives that result in meaningful brand deposits
• Partner closely with key cross-functional teams (Production, PR, Franchise, and Legal) to ensure alignment on plans and manage feedback/approvals on key marketing materials/programs
• Create and deliver on innovative and performance driven Disney Marketing campaigns that extend reach, increase awareness, and result in meaningful brand deposits
• Provide outstanding marketing and account management support with licensees to facilitate communication and collaboration
• Maintain knowledge of industry trends, competitive market, business opportunities, etc.
• Understand appropriate benchmarks and goals across greater marketing channels/campaigns
• Analyze performance of campaigns with licensees to identify areas of optimization and make recommendations
• Oversee tracking systems for all incoming/outgoing requests and approvals
• Coordinate with regional teams to develop high-performing localized assets
• Present marketing updates to broader Games and Franchise Teams
• Represent assigned titles with internal teams to garner support for licensees
• Help create marketing pitch decks, presentation materials, internal plans, and post-mortems

Basic Qualifications:

• 2 –3 years of experience in Marketing within the gaming industry
• Experience in executing successful and cost-effective marketing campaigns for successful brands
• Passion for the entertainment industry (gaming and consumer electronics, strongly preferred)
• Broad understanding of brand management, product marketing, user acquisition, and social/community
• Solid analytical skills; ability to analyze data and extrapolate insights

Required Education

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ience
